It definitely gets easier. The first month is difficult, but the first 2 weeks are the hardest. Go easy on yourself. Rest as needed and walk, walk for gas and sip, sip to get in your Protein and Water. Best wishes.

You might try Gatorade..You need the liquid plus the electrolytes. I had to. I'm almost 7 months out and only 5 pounds from goal. Please push fluids before you get in trouble. Every 15 minutes sip an ounce or so. You got this..now sip sip sip
